(2) FRAP
Fatima Verissimo asked me about FRAP fitting. Before doing experiment, go through chapter 2 in FRAP maual to see what kind of data (what you should measure out of FRAP image sequences) is required. I discussed with fatima about how to do FRAP analysis when the bleached ROI moves around after bleaching. This is a challenging task. The best way would be to label the target structure with a probe with a different fl. wavelength from the probe one is using for the FRAP. This none-FRAPped fl. signal would then be used for tracking the position of the structure. If the second probe is not possible... then that will be something to think about how to do.
